laravel中怎么看版本号(多种方法浅析)
Laravel 是一个开源的 PHP 开发框架,能够帮助开发者快速搭建稳定、可拓展的 Web 应用。Laravel 的版本更新也非常频繁,每个版本之间都有一定的差异,因此了解 Laravel 的版本号和其含义对于开发 Laravel 应用程序的开发者来说是非常重要的。那么,我们该如何看 Laravel 的版本号呢?
1. Laravel 版本号的格式
Laravel 版本号的格式是 "Major.Minor.Patch"(主版本.次版本.补丁版本)。
- 主版本号(Major): 表示 Laravel 针对框架的核心代码做了大量的更新和升级,可能会引入非常重要的功能和变更。当主版本更新时,会对应着 Laravel 中的一些不兼容的更新。
- 次版本号(Minor): 当次版本增加时,意味着 Laravel 引入了一些新的功能,也可能会通过细微的修改来完善之间的功能。
- 补丁版本号(Patch): 每次 Laravel 发布的修补程序都会提升补丁版本号。当你看到 Laravel 发布了新的补丁版本时,通常只会包含一些修复性质的修改或者优化等。
比如,Laravel 8.1.0 版本号中的“8”是主要版本,表示 Laravel 的最新版本;“1”是次要版本,表示该版本引入了一些新的功能或者做了一些增强;“0”是补丁版本,表示没有任何修复的内容。
2. Laravel 发布周期
Laravel 发布周期是比较频繁的,每个版本的发布差不多会隔几个月的时间。每个版本的发布都会有对应的更新日志,这样的方式很适合开发者了解版本的差异,以便更好地适应新特性和变更。
3. 如何查看 Laravel 版本号
查看 Laravel 版本号的方法很简单,可以通过 composer 命令行工具来完成。只需打开终端并执行以下命令即可查看 Laravel 的版本号:
php artisan --version
在执行完以上命令后,会返回类似如下信息:
Laravel Framework 8.1.0
这里我们可以看到 Laravel 的版本号是 8.1.0。
此外,Laravel 的版本号也可以在源代码的 composer.json 文件中找到。只需要打开该文件,可以看到以下内容:
"require": { "php": "^7.3|^8.0", "fideloper/proxy": "^4.4", "laravel/framework": "^8.0", "laravel/tinker": "^2.5" },
其中,laravel/framework 就是 Laravel 的主要组件,版本号是 "^8.0"。这意味着你可以使用比 8.0 版本更新和兼容的其他主版本。
4. 总结
Laravel 是一个广受欢迎的 PHP 开发框架,其版本的更新频率也较为频繁,每个版本之间也有一定的差异。因此,掌握 Laravel 版本号的含义和查看方法对于开发 Laravel 应用程序的开发者来说是非常重要的。希望这篇文章对你有所帮助!
以上是laravel中怎么看版本号(多种方法浅析)的详细内容。更多信息请关注PHP中文网其他相关文章!

热AI工具

Undresser.AI Undress
人工智能驱动的应用程序,用于创建逼真的裸体照片

AI Clothes Remover
用于从照片中去除衣服的在线人工智能工具。

Undress AI Tool
免费脱衣服图片

Clothoff.io
AI脱衣机

AI Hentai Generator
免费生成ai无尽的。

热门文章

热工具

记事本++7.3.1
好用且免费的代码编辑器

SublimeText3汉化版
中文版,非常好用

禅工作室 13.0.1
功能强大的PHP集成开发环境

Dreamweaver CS6
视觉化网页开发工具

SublimeText3 Mac版
神级代码编辑软件(SublimeText3)

热门话题

Django和Laravel都是全栈框架,Django适合Python开发者和复杂业务逻辑,Laravel适合PHP开发者和优雅语法。1.Django基于Python,遵循“电池齐全”哲学,适合快速开发和高并发。2.Laravel基于PHP,强调开发者体验,适合小型到中型项目。

PHP和Laravel不是直接可比的,因为Laravel是基于PHP的框架。1.PHP适合小型项目或快速原型开发,因其简单直接。2.Laravel适合大型项目或高效开发,因其提供丰富功能和工具,但学习曲线较陡,性能可能不如纯PHP。

Laravel是如何在后端逻辑中发挥作用的?它通过路由系统、EloquentORM、认证与授权、事件与监听器以及性能优化来简化和增强后端开发。1.路由系统允许定义URL结构和请求处理逻辑。2.EloquentORM简化数据库交互。3.认证与授权系统便于用户管理。4.事件与监听器实现松耦合代码结构。5.性能优化通过缓存和队列提高应用效率。

laravelisabackendframeworkbuiltonphp,设计ForweBapplicationDevelopment.itfocusessonserver-sideLogic,databasemagemention和Applicationstructure和CanBeintegratedWithFrontendTechnologiesLikeLikeVue.jsorreActeReacterVue.jsorreActforforfull-stackDevefloct。

Laravel受欢迎的原因包括其简化开发过程、提供愉快的开发环境和丰富的功能。1)它吸收了RubyonRails的设计理念,结合PHP的灵活性。2)提供了如EloquentORM、Blade模板引擎等工具,提高开发效率。3)其MVC架构和依赖注入机制使代码更加模块化和可测试。4)提供了强大的调试工具和性能优化方法,如缓存系统和最佳实践。

Laravel和Python在开发环境和生态系统上的对比如下:1.Laravel的开发环境简单,仅需PHP和Composer,提供了丰富的扩展包如LaravelForge,但扩展包维护可能不及时。2.Python的开发环境也简单,仅需Python和pip,生态系统庞大,涵盖多个领域,但版本和依赖管理可能复杂。

选择Laravel开发项目是因为其灵活性和强大功能适应不同规模和复杂度的需求。Laravel提供路由系统、EloquentORM、Artisan命令行等功能,支持从简单博客到复杂企业级系统的开发。

Laravel在后端开发中的核心功能包括路由系统、EloquentORM、迁移功能、缓存系统和队列系统。1.路由系统简化了URL映射,提高了代码组织和维护性。2.EloquentORM提供了面向对象的数据操作,提升了开发效率。3.迁移功能通过版本控制管理数据库结构,确保一致性。4.缓存系统减少数据库查询,提升响应速度。5.队列系统有效处理大规模数据,避免阻塞用户请求,提升整体性能。
